OK. after posting all this I realized you have a 3650.  I had one and gave it to my daughter when I got a chance to buy a 3955 cheap.  It's been a year (maybe 2 now?) so my memory is fuzzy, but no, I don't think a 3650 charges through the data port...Let me drop her a note and ask.  Anyway, here is what I found about a cradle for mine:

 (original response)

I have a cradle for mine part number 250181-821. It powers the ipaq, BUT it has a separate power supply that plugs into it. It looks like this

EXCEPT it has another cable running to it that plugs in beside the hard wired cable. The wall wart is by Delta electronics with a number ADP-10SB. Another part number on it is 253628-001. It is
5V 2000mA center pin positive.
